Learning from Conditional Probabilities
Bayesianism, that is, the formal capturing of belief in terms of probabilities, has had a major impact in cognitive science. Decades of research have examined lay reasoners' learning and reasoning with probabilities. The bulk of that research has concerned the response to new evidence.

Structural prediction of RNA switches using conditional base-pair probabilities.
An RNA switch triggers biological functions by toggling between two conformations. RNA switches include bacterial riboswitches, where ligand binding can stabilize a bound structure.
